(作者:陈玓玏)
配服务器托管网置和模板参考helm仓库:https://artifacthub.io/packages/helm/apache-hadoop-helm/hadoop
先通过以下命令生成yaml文件:
helm template hadoop pfisterer-hadoop/hadoop > hadoop.yaml
用kubectl命令,通过这个yaml文件直接部署hadoop,配置想改的可以自己改,默认的配置仓库中有写:
比如我想要3个datanode而不是1个,就把dn-statefulset的replicas改为3,保存后直接部署,部署命令:kubectl apply -f hadoop.yaml
k8sdashboard中可以看到3个dn节点:
部署之后,进入namenode的pod,就可以执行hdfs命令了,如hdfs dfs -ls,hdfs dfs -touch等等。
服务器托管,北京服务器托管,服务器托管网服务器租用 http://www.fwqtg.net
相关推荐: 【Node.js从基础到高级运用】二、搭建开发环境
Node.js入门:搭建开发环境 在上一篇文章中,我们介绍了Node.js的基础概念。现在,我们将进入一个更实际的阶段——搭建Node.js的开发环境。这是每个Node.js开发者服务器托管网旅程中的第一步。接下来,我们将详细讨论如何安装Node.js和npm…